Qualified and Experienced

Treatment is delivered by a fully qualified clinical psychologist with special interest and extensive experience in treating anxiety and stress presentations.

Our provisional psychologists offer lower-rate therapy with close collaboration with other experienced clinicians, making quality therapy more accessible for everyone. 


Backed up by Evidence

We'll follow evidence-based treatment guidelines, namely CBT, Eye Movement Desensitisation and Reprocessing Therapy (EMDR) and affect-based and attachment-based Intensive Short-Term Dynamic Therapy (ISTDP). Delivery is tailored using a process-based approach.


Regular Communication

You will receive an acknowledgement letter after the first attendance, then where a re-referral is needed, after any significant changes, and at the end of treatment. Additional phone call liaisons are encouraged and free consultations are available.

How to Refer to AMH Psychology​

Medicare

To give your patients access to Medicare rebates for sessions, you'll need:

1. A Mental Health Treatment Plan (MHTP)

2. Bill under the time-tiered general attendance for MHTP review and re-referral

3. Send a valid referral letter that includes

  • Diagnosis or symptoms

  • Request for services under Better Access

  • No. of sessions (e.g., 6 in initial course)
